Toshiba - High current photorelays offer advanced performance and extended temperature

Technology Cover
Nach Datum: 2018-09-16, Toshiba Semiconductor and Storage
Toshiba Europe Electronics has introduced two new high-current photorelays that are manufactured using the latest U-MOS IX semiconductor process. The new TLP3553A and TLP3555A devices provide 30V and 60V off-state output terminal voltage ratings and 4A and 3A on-state continuous current ratings. These are higher than the previous generation products. When operating in pulse mode, the rated current of both devices rises to 9A. Common applications for these devices include industrial equipment, building automation systems, safety equipment, and replacement of mechanical relays in older systems. The TLP3553A has a low on-state resistance of only 50mOhm (maximum), which is smaller than a typical mechanical relay (about 100mOhm). This ensures that when equipment replaces mechanical relays often used in industrial applications (such as 1-Form-A), operating losses are minimized. Photorelays are rated for operating temperatures from -40 ° C to + 110 ° C, so they easily meet the thermal margin requirements in the design. The TLP3553A and TLP3555A are available in DIP4 packages with or without surface mount options.
